Want to revamp your workspace into a cozy and inspiring haven without spending a fortune? Rustic charm is the perfect solution!

It's all about embracing natural elements, vintage accents, and warm textures. Think reclaimed wood desks, weathered metal lamps, and pops of earthy color like terracotta. A few well-chosen items can make a world of difference in creating a unique and inviting office space that you'll love to spend time in.

Kick off by selecting a color palette inspired by nature. Soft greens, blues, and browns create a calming and serene atmosphere. Then, add some pops of brighter color with decorative accents. A simple plant or two can also bring life and freshness to your workspace.

Don't forget about the details!

Incorporate rustic touches like mason jar vases, vintage clocks, and baskets filled with seasonal greenery. These small details will help to create a warm and inviting ambiance.

Most importantly, have fun with it! Let your personality shine through in your decor choices. Your office should be a reflection of you and your work style.

Small Apartment, Big Style: Design Hacks for Maximum Living

Downsizing your living space doesn't have to mean sacrificing style. Embrace the power of smart design hacks to transform your small apartment into a haven of chic and functionality. Begin by thinking vertically - install floating shelves for storage and visual appeal. Reflect light with reflective surfaces to create an illusion of spaciousness.

Choose a light color palette to make your apartment feel larger and open. A well-planned layout with adaptable furniture can optimize every inch. Don't hesitate to add pops of color through accessories and textiles for a touch of your personal style.

Ultimately, creating a stylish small apartment is all about creative design choices that highlight both function and style.

Design a Living Room That's Both Stylish and Inviting

Incorporating the best of both worlds—modern sleekness and cozy comfort—is easier than you think. Start by choosing a neutral foundation for your walls allowing complements diverse furniture styles. Layer in textures including plush throws, comfy rugs, and cushions in a mix of textures. Don't shy away to add bold accent pieces such as a statement chair or artwork. A well-placed fireplace or inviting lighting can also create that extra layer of coziness.

In essence, a cozy modern living room is about creating a space that is both stylish and inviting. It's a place where you can relax, unwind, and enjoy the company of loved ones.

Embrace Minimalism for Ultimate Bedroom Relaxation

A minimalist bedroom can be a haven of tranquility and style, even on a budget. By focusing on essential pieces and thoughtful decor, you can transform your space into a luxurious retreat without breaking the bank. Start by clearing out unnecessary items to create a sense of spaciousness. Invest in a luxurious bed, as it's the focal point of any bedroom. Combine soft textures like blankets and pillows for added coziness. Choose a calming color palette to promote relaxation. A few well-chosen plants can add personality and visual interest without overwhelming the space.
